冒泡排序算法(C++实现)
来源:互联网 发布:金山数据恢复收费吗 编辑:程序博客网 时间:2024/06/02 04:32
冒泡排序(Bubble Sort),是一种计算机科学领域的较简单的排序算法。
它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。
这个算法的名字由来是因为越大的元素会经由交换慢慢“浮”到数列的顶端,故名。
时间复杂度:O(N^2)
空间复杂度O(1)
int SortAlgHao::SortWithBubble(){ int error = this->Validation(); if (error != 0) { return -1; } for (int ii = 0; ii < n; ii++) { for (int jj = ii; jj < n; jj++) { if (number[jj] < number[ii]) { double temp = number[ii]; number[ii] = number[jj]; number[jj] = temp; } } } return 0;}
0 0
- 排序算法(C实现)------ 冒泡排序
- 冒泡排序算法(C & Java 实现)
- 冒泡排序算法(C语言实现)
- 排序算法C++&&Python实现---冒泡排序
- 单链表实现冒泡排序算法(C实现)
- 算法 - 冒泡排序(C#)
- 改进的冒泡排序算法实现 (C#)
- 《算法导论》5、冒泡排序实现(C++)
- 【大话数据结构&算法】冒泡排序(Java/C实现源码)
- 冒泡排序算法的c语言实现
- 冒泡排序算法的C/C++ 实现
- 冒泡排序算法思想、C语言实现
- 冒泡排序算法(C语言实现)
- 冒泡排序算法C语言实现
- 【算法】冒泡排序C语言实现
- 冒泡排序算法C语言实现
- C语言实现冒泡排序算法(升序)
- C语言简单实现冒泡排序算法
- 什么是XSS攻击
- Git——Day2(开源项目贡献流程)
- Java编写高质量的方法
- vim编辑器的常用操作
- 借助Nginx搭建反向代理服务器
- 冒泡排序算法(C++实现)
- 常用Servlet过滤器
- DescriptionResourcePathLocationType The superclass "javax.servlet.http.HttpServlet" was not foun
- 我的threejs学习笔记(一)
- fullpage的使用方法及配置项 (慕课网视频总结)
- CentOS 7 rpm 安装MySQL 详解
- 二进制中1的个数
- 安装LINX
- MySQL数据类型和常用字段属性总结